Ubuntu LAMPP Apache啟動失敗的解決方案
今天在Ubuntu16.04上裝XAMPP(LAMPP),裝完以後發現apache死活啟動不起來,雖然我已經改了預設訪問埠和SSL埠,然而並不能解決問題。而且在圖形介面裡還沒有報錯資訊,於是用命令列啟動,看到提示:
XAMPP: Another web server with SSL is already running.
根據這句關鍵詞搜到linux吧的一個墳貼,才拉我上了坑。
解決方案
先確定自己的80埠和443埠哪個被佔用了,使用命令:
netstat -anp|grep ":80"
# netstat -anp|grep ":443"
如果80埠被佔用,把/opt/lampp/etc/httpd.conf
如果443埠被佔用,把/opt/lampp/etc/extra/httpd-ssl.conf
檔案內的443修改成別的閒置的埠。
我搜到的博文到這兒就戛然而止了,然並卵。
如果是Windows的話應該是沒問題了,但是linux下還得再來一步:
開啟/opt/lampp/lampp
,找到如下程式碼段:
if testport 80
then
$GETTEXT -s “fail.”
echo “XAMPP: ” (GETTEXT ‘Another web server is already running.’)
return 1
fiif test $ssl -eq 1 && testport 443
then
$GETTEXT -s “fail.”
echo “XAMPP: ” (GETTEXT ‘Another web server with SSL is already running.’)
return 1
fi
把其中的80
或是443
更改成你在上邊兩個配置檔案裡一致的值,儲存退出。
重啟lampp,大功告成。
相關推薦
Ubuntu LAMPP Apache啟動失敗的解決方案
今天在Ubuntu16.04上裝XAMPP(LAMPP),裝完以後發現apache死活啟動不起來,雖然我已經改了預設訪問埠和SSL埠,然而並不能解決問題。而且在圖形介面裡還沒有報錯資訊,於是用命令列啟動,看到提示: XAMPP: Another web s
apache啟動失敗解決方案
解決方法: 1.確定和IIS不使用相同的埠,IIS預設用的80,apache用的埠兩者要錯開; 2. a.網路上的芳鄰->;檢視網路連線->本地連線(你正在使用的那個連線,一般是這個名字)->;右鍵點它選"屬性"->;選中"internet協議(TCP
CentOS7 網絡卡啟動失敗解決方案
同學們好我是MK 偶然間碰到一位學生VM虛擬機器的centos 網絡卡不能啟動,一下是解決方法! 啟動網絡卡報錯如下 Failed to start LSB:Bring up/down networking 經網路查證有幾種常見的解決方法如下: 方法1:關閉NetworkManager 服務 方
Mysql容器啟動失敗-解決方案
conf mage 重要 als 查看 director 一次 ops star 在看問題之前首先熟悉幾個命令 相關命令 1.docker attach 連接到正在運行中的容器; 命令:docker attach --sig-proxy=false mynginx
spring-boot不同包結構下,同名類衝突導致服務啟動失敗解決方案
專案背景: 兩個專案的包結構和類名都很多相同,於是開始考慮使用加一級包進行隔離,類似於這種結構 但是在啟動的過程中,丟擲來這樣的異常: 1 2 3 4 5 6 7 8 9 Caused by: org.springframework.
Hbase2.1.0啟動失敗解決方案積累
當前CentOS,JDK和Hadoop版本: [[email protected] ~]# cat /etc/redhat-release CentOS Linux release 7.5.1804 (Core) [[email protected] ~]#
linux下的hadoop配置 sbin/start-all.sh datanode守護程序啟動失敗----解決方案
在shell下輸入jps命令啟動的守護程序中發現缺少datanode 進入關於datanode的log檔案中檢視warm資訊 ls —表示的該目錄下所有檔案 選擇關於datanode的log檔案 檢視關於報錯資訊 2017-03-04 00:2
RocketMQ關於 Broker 啟動失敗解決方案
如要在 CentOS 系統上安裝 RocketMQ 服務,則可參考文章 :RocketMQ 安裝詳細說明 ============================================== 以下內容是 我自己在觀看上面分享的文章,RocketMQ啟動
Android 模擬器啟動失敗 解決方案
相信大家對於模擬器的啟動並不陌生。 一般我們在 Androidstudio 中找到模擬器圖示點選啟動就好了:如下圖: 但其實 有時候我並不想每次都啟動AndroidStudio 。 怎麼辦?: 不知道 安卓sdk 開發者哪個傻狗
Mysql啟動失敗解決方案 - 個人經驗可能不適合所有場景
服務端 sql 初始化 ima data 下載地址 tle 默認 解決方法 以前一直用的Mysql5.5,安裝程序是一個exe程序,安裝完了相應的服務也給我註冊好了,然後直接啟動連接即可。 最近升級到了8.0.15,發現和以前不一樣了。 8.0.15下載地址
apache2啟動失敗(Failed to start The Apache HTTP Server.)解決方案
star 卸載 sta 啟動 art code led sudo pac 不知道如何啟動apache2就啟動不來了。 如下圖所示: 即使卸載了重新裝也是如此 經過測試卸載並清除軟件包的配置即可解決 sudo apt-get purge apache2 s
1、Apache啟動失敗,請檢查相關配置。√MySQL5.1已啟動。解決方案:
問題: 1、Apache啟動失敗,請檢查相關配置。√MySQL5.1已啟動。 今天使用APMServ5.2.6在本地電腦架設網站,不論是改埠還是關閉SSL都無法啟動Apache。 研究了好久終於解決了: 開啟APMServ點選"Apache設定(A)-檢視執行日誌(E)"
xampp中apache點擊啟動失敗解決方法
expec 錯誤 his exp 使用 check eth you err 錯誤提示: 9:15:53 AM [Apache] Error: Apache shutdown unexpectedly.9:15:53 AM [Apache] This may be due
ubuntu突然斷電後,重啟失敗解決方案
Attention Please!!! 千萬不要把插排放在腳底下,腳底下,底下,下。。。 前天,正遠端連線伺服器除錯程式碼,突然,螢幕黑了,黑了,了。。。 低頭一看主機,發現所有應該亮著的燈全都滅了。然後主機電源插頭,竟然硬生生的被我踹出來了
使用宣告式啟動job任務時報JobInitializationPlugin或XMLSchedulingDataProcessorPlugin例項化失敗 解決方案
org.quartz.SchedulerException: SchedulerPlugin class 'org.quartz.plugins.xml.XMLSchedulingDataProcessorPlugin' could not be instantiated. [See nested excep
APMServ提示“Apache啟動失敗,請檢查相關配置”的解決方法
今天開始做一點關於JavaWeb的東西,第一件事就是要搭建伺服器,以前學php的時候,覺得APMServ不錯,除了PHP,裡面整合的 MySQL很好用,不用自己去配置任何東西,於是就直接拿來用了,但是伺服器卻怎麼也起不來,下面的這些很快的解決了我的問題。 分享於此: 解
安裝ubuntu後沒有開機啟動項解決方案
然後是坑爹的引導問題了。先說最常見的一個。在重灌系統之後,開機啟動介面的ubuntu引導不見了,直接進入新安裝的window系統中。下面是如何恢復ubuntu引導的方法: 1)準備一張ubuntu系統安裝盤; 2)將ubuntu系統安裝盤放入光碟機,重新啟動計算機,進入BI
解決Linux下XAMPP啟動Apache啟動失敗問題
當我們使用命令:sudo /opt/lampp/lampp start 啟動XAMPP時出現如下錯誤: Starting XAMPP for Linux 5.6.28-0... XAMPP: Sta
win7下安裝apache+mysql+php後伺服器啟動失敗解決
今天想在win下搭個php開發環境,之前也做過相關的工作,所以也沒太在意,因為機子已經裝上了Mysql,也就懶得重新裝了。 先把apache2.2裝上,裝好後啟動沒問題,頁面訪問也是可以的,接著裝php5.3,因為用來開發以及學習用的,所以把能選的元件都選上了,安裝沒問題,
Apache ActiveMQ 啟動失敗解決方法
C:\Users\sse430-ssed\Desktop\apache-activemq-5.12.1-bin\apache-activemq-5.12.1\b in>activemq.bat Exception in thread "main" java.lang.